If you're travelling to the concert:
Saturday 21 June 2025
- There will be an enhanced timetable during the evening and afternoon with extra stops at Wembley stadium station and some additional trains.
- There are no Chiltern Railways services running north of Banbury after the concert. To plan your journey, please use our online journey planner here
- Planned late night engineering work taking place in the Oxford area means that there will be no trains to Bicester Village or the Oxford stations after the concert today. Rail replacement buses will be running from Bicester North towards Bicester Village, Oxford Parkway and Oxford.
A queuing systems will be in place. Please listen out for announcements on the day to confirm which queue to join for the journey home.
Travelling on these days but not to the concert?
Saturday 21 June
- A reduced service of 1 train per hour run between Marylebone and Aylesbury Vale Parkway during the afternoon and evening, until 20.00.
- After 2000, no Chiltern Railways trains will operate on the Marylebone/Aylesbury Vale Parkway route. During this time, rail replacement buses will operate, connecting with London Underground Metropolitan Line services to/from Baker Street at Amersham:
- Amersham - Great Missenden - Wendover - Stoke Mandeville - Aylesbury - Aylesbury Vale Parkway.
- There is also late night engineering works between Oxford Parkway and Oxford after 22.55, affecting all late night services to/from Oxford. During this period, rail replacement buses will operate between Oxford Parkway - Oxford and/or Bicester North - Oxford.
